Label copy

Although best known in his own time and today as a portraitist, Gainsborough was an equally talented landscape artist. Here, the serenity of the scene with small waterfall is conveyed in a pale, neutral watercolor palette with rocks and foliage correspondingly described in soft crayon. The motifs, likely inspired by travel to picturesque mountain areas in Britain and then reinterpreted in the drawing, are similar to those in his paintings from the years 1782 to 1784.
